Post by drez » Fri Jun 04, 2004 4:23 am

I'm blown away. Thank you Ableton for listening to the MIDI needs of us folk. This is going to be an awesome way to integrate so many different technologies such as VJ software and lighting.

Yes, now you could pretty much sequence your entire lighting and video for a live show. What's cooler is that you can totally improvise with it on the fly! You can have all of your cues for video or lighting assigned to clips and trigger them on the fly or through scenes. You could even have one guy doing all audio on one laptop while the other guy was sequencing V & L on another laptop!

Guess you already know that considering that's what Plastikman is doing :-) . Nice visionary work, guys!

The only thing that would be really cool is if you could do a "freeze" on a midi clip to audio and then "unfreeze" it for editing. That would help on CPU utilitization AND stablize things for a Live show.
